Drea & Brit are back for the final episode where we are the hosts and experts! In this episode, we are sharing what every mom-to-be needs to know before baby arrives, including how to "train for birth", what exercises to focus on in each trimester, and how to set yourself up for a smoother, stronger postpartum recovery. From mindset shifts to simple exercises to real-life experiences -- this episode has it all!

In this episode, we discuss:

  • Why exercising intentionally during pregnancy is important
  • What to do during pregnancy to proactively prepare for your postpartum recovery
  • Exercise recommendations (and precautions) by trimester
  • Postpartum recovery planning
  • Real talk about our personal postpartum experiences
